Specifications

This style comes in multiple heel heights that you can choose at check out:

N series :120mm (90mm incline with platform) Sexiest and highest. Good for heel experts

A series: 115mm (90mm incline with platform) : Perfect office heels for the expert heel wearers.

F series: 95mm (90mm incline no platform)- Most Popular

E series: 105mm (75mm incline with platform): you want a higher heel but don’t want to be too pitched.

K series: 75mm (75mm incline no platform)- For those who don’t wear heels often. Novice heel wearer

Sizing

Regular: for average proportioned feet
Slim: for slender, thin, fine-boned feet
U: for feet that are wide in comparison to the length
R: for really slim and narrow feet

Why is it so difficult to make a comfortable heel? Why can’t we Louboutin and Nike have a baby?

Here are some things you need to know when looking for comfortable heels. 

There are two broad categories of why it is so challenging to make heels comfortable. First, it is about physics and second it is about proper fit. 

The physics problem is actually easier to deal with. In a 3 inch heel only 20% of the foot is in contact with the shoe. Pressure is concentrated in the ball joint of the foot (metatarsal) and the heel (calcaneus). In physics the formula is Pressure= Force/surface area. With the surface area reduced to 20% it is logical that pressure is greatly increased. Enrico Cuini invented ALIA which stands for Active Lift In Alignment to increase the surface area in contact with the foot and therefore reducing the pressure felt particular at the metatarsal joint. A high heel is also challenging to wear especially if the heel is thin because it feels unstable. ALIA gives more stability because of the shape which curves to support all three arches of the mid foot: medial, lateral and transverse. The dome of the foot is supported properly by addressing all three elements of the dome instead of only supporting the medial arch which is in standard orthotics. ALIA also promotes stability by having increased surface area in contact with the sole and therefore touching more proprioceptive receptors to providing the brain feedback about where the body is in space. Lastly, ALIA also provides better energy return because it is in touch with the foot and responds dynamically over the gait cycle by opening up upon weight bearing and releasing the energy stored in the motion reducing dissipation of energy. All of these features makes a shoe built with ALIA technology more comfortable especially high heels. 

In a high heel it is critical that the fit is precise because the upper of the shoe must block the foot from sliding forward into the toe box due to the effect of gravity. The current way that shoes are sold after mass production of one standard “size” is not conducive to a good fit. First let’s look at the sizing system. The current size system only measures length and a few brands offer different widths. The status quo does not take into account the various different volume of the foot or different proportions. People buy shoes by seeing what is the closest they can find to fit them and rarely is it precise. An example is that two people can have the exact same length of foot but one is very sleek and narrow while the other is more broad. There are also many other potential proportion variations.

The current market sells mass produced shoes based on volume and shape that this based on a tradition of western foot types since designer shoes mostly come from Italy. The entire world full of different proportions and volume must try to make due with what is available. It is too expensive for brands to offer the multitudes of options to fit a population properly. Stores cannot possibly carry the vast amount of inventory needed and it would be too complex to teach sales associates how to properly size a customer if one has to consider more than just length. These are all big challenges and limitations of the current retail system. 

At Enrico Cuini we strive the make the most comfortable heels in the world even in sexy high stilettos. Therefore we created an entirely new way of selling shoes. Our shoes are made to order and made to the specifications of your feet. This would insure the most precise fit. We offer 32 different standard options and customizations to accommodate your unique feet. If necessary we can also make an entirely custom shoe for you. Prices vary based on the amount of work required. We have created a sophisticated measuring system using image recognition and AI to avoid the difficulty of training sales staff. You can buy shoes online and send in photos of your feet to be analyzed or book a virtual fitting on Zoom. We also have live events around the country. 

In the future for retailers who would like to represent our brand, our technology will aid in determining best size options and the data will help improve inventory mix. Our clients are happy to wait 4-6 weeks for their shoes because they no longer need to wonder “what is my size?’ The proper answer is “YOUR size”.
